Ömer Kutluay became the first player to compete in both U17 World Cup and U20 European Championship in one summer.
The 17-year-old Real Madrid academy player averaged 28.4 points and 9 assists during the U17 World Cup.
He attributes his ability to handle such a rigorous schedule entirely to his passion for basketball.
Kutluay is actively adapting his game to meet the higher physical demands of U20 professional-level play.
